Intel Sues Transmeta Over Patent Issues
By: Jayesh Mansukhani   |   Jan 15,2007
Intel in a tit-for-tat has countersued Transmeta Corp. alleging that it was Transmeta who infringed upon seven Intel patents. This is a rather weird turn as Transmeta, back in October last year, had sued Intel for the same reason claiming that the processor maker has used its power efficiency technology without taking permission or paying royalty. The Transmeta lawsuit listed was comprehensive and alleged that over 10 Transmeta patents have been infringed upon.

Intel is of course asking for the normal range of things i.e. compensation for damages, royalties, lawyer's fees and of the offending items.
